Output 1acf63224661f525d844945328e72031b0c0004af00f04bc6d4ac4f071b658b6:65

value
40664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c981171759c9991a8eb44254f446d7635c473829 OP_EQUAL
address
3L4UPSpdmas59pGFY2v3ruN79oMWnvffqe
transaction
1acf63224661f525d844945328e72031b0c0004af00f04bc6d4ac4f071b658b6
spent
true